The size of Fannie Bay is approximately 2.1 square kilometres. There are 15 parks, covering nearly 38.7% of the total area. The population of Fannie Bay in 2016 was 2624 people. By 2021 the population was 2875 showing a population growth of 9.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Fannie Bay is 30-39 years. Households in Fannie Bay are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Fannie Bay work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 45.70% of the homes in Fannie Bay were owner-occupied compared with 51.40% in 2016.
